Exporting data out of IBM Spectrum Scale clusters

In many applications, it might be required to export the output data into another system or application for further use. Hadoop native components such as Flume can be used for this purpose. If HDFS Transparency is used for Hadoop applications, the distcp feature is supported over IBM Spectrum Scale to export data into a remote HDFS file system or IBM Spectrum Scale file system. Additionally, since IBM Spectrum Scale provides POSIX semantics, custom scripts can be written to move data from an IBM Spectrum Scale cluster to any other POSIX-compliant file system. Consider using CNFS to copy the needed data directly.

If data must be exported into another IBM Spectrum Scale cluster, the AFM function can be used to replicate data into a remote IBM Spectrum Scale cluster.
